Dutch[edit]
Etymology[edit]
From Middle Dutch [Term?], from Old French truffe, which ultimately derives from Latin tuber.
Pronunciation[edit]
Noun[edit]
truffel f (plural truffels, diminutive truffeltje n)
- a truffle
- (slang) a magic truffle, the sclerotia of magic mushrooms
